What is a Yahoo Mail Server Error?
A Yahoo Mail server error typically indicates a problem with the connection between your email client (or browser) and Yahoo's mail servers. This error can manifest in various forms, such as being unable to send or receive emails, login failures, or issues with syncing your inbox. Understanding the underlying reasons can help in effectively addressing the problem.
Common Causes of Yahoo Mail Server Error
There are several potential reasons for encountering a Yahoo Mail server error. Here are some of the most common causes:
1. Server Maintenance or Outages
Yahoo, like any other online service, occasionally performs maintenance on its servers. During these periods, users may experience a Yahoo Mail server error. You can check Yahoo's official Twitter account or their status page to see if there are ongoing issues.
2. Internet Connectivity Issues
Your internet connection plays a crucial role in accessing Yahoo Mail. If your connection is slow or unstable, it can lead to a Yahoo Mail server error. Ensure that your internet is working correctly by testing other websites or applications.
3. Incorrect Account Settings
For those using email clients like Outlook or Thunderbird, incorrect account settings can trigger a Yahoo Mail server error. Double-check your incoming and outgoing server settings, ports, and security settings to ensure they are configured correctly.
4. Browser Issues
If you are accessing Yahoo Mail through a web browser, issues with the browser itself, such as outdated versions, corrupt cache, or incompatible extensions, can lead to errors. This can result in a Yahoo Mail server error when trying to access your account.
5. Security Software Interference
Firewalls, antivirus, or any security software may block Yahoo Mail's connection, interpreting it as a potential threat. This can result in a Yahoo Mail server error. Temporarily disabling the software can help identify if it’s the cause of the problem.
6. Configuration Issues on Yahoo's End
Occasionally, the issue may lie with Yahoo's servers themselves, such as configuration problems or security updates that inadvertently affect user access. This can lead to widespread Yahoo Mail server error reports from users.
Troubleshooting Yahoo Mail Server Error
Encountering a Yahoo Mail server error can be disheartening, but there are ways to troubleshoot and potentially resolve the issue. Here are some steps you can take:
Step 1: Check Yahoo’s Server Status
Before diving into troubleshooting, check if Yahoo Mail is experiencing known outages. You can visit sites like DownDetector or Yahoo's official Twitter account for real-time updates.
Step 2: Test Your Internet Connection
Ensure that your internet connection is stable. Try visiting other websites or using different devices on the same network to confirm connectivity. If your internet connection is slow or intermittent, consider rebooting your router or contacting your ISP.
Step 3: Clear Browser Cache and Cookies
If you are using a web browser, clearing your cache and cookies can help resolve various issues. Here’s how:
- Open your browser settings.
- Locate the section for privacy or history.
- Select the option to clear browsing data, and choose cookies and cached images.
- Restart your browser and try accessing Yahoo Mail again.
Step 4: Disable Browser Extensions
Sometimes, browser extensions can interfere with Yahoo Mail. Disable any unnecessary extensions and try reloading Yahoo Mail. If you find that a specific extension is causing the issue, consider removing it permanently.
Step 5: Verify Account Settings
If you access Yahoo Mail through a third-party email client, ensure that your account settings are correct:
- Incoming Mail Server: imap.mail.yahoo.com or pop.mail.yahoo.com
- Outgoing Mail Server: smtp.mail.yahoo.com
- Port Settings: IMAP (993), POP (995), SMTP (465 or 587)
- SSL/TLS encryption should be enabled.
Update these settings if necessary and try reconnecting to your Yahoo Mail account.
Step 6: Temporarily Disable Security Software
To check if your firewall or antivirus software is causing the Yahoo Mail server error, temporarily disable it and attempt to access your email. If this resolves the issue, consider configuring the software to allow Yahoo Mail connections.
Step 7: Try a Different Browser or Device
If you continue to experience a Yahoo Mail server error, try accessing your email from a different web browser or device. This can help determine if the issue is isolated to your current setup.
